Well, in this short explanatory post, we'll run through the typical process of how construction professionals manage to put cranes on buildings. How Are Cranes Erected on Buildings? There are three methods you can use to get a crane on top of a building. These include: The internal climbing methodThe external climbing methodThe airlifting "Sky crane" method The internal climbing method is when construction workers place the crane in the empty shell center of space where a new building will be made. As the crane builds the walls around it, workers then raise the crane to a new level within the newly constructed layers of the building.
